Woot Woot! A pho super close to where I live! Time to get pho-at!
Greeted by a lovely lady, we sat down and were warmed up with a delicious cup of tea. We were so intrigued by the taste we had to ask what flavoured tea it was - Pandan Leaves! It has a lovely tea taste that has hints that remind me of rice and coconut. She told us it is specially imported just for their restaurant. I would come back just for the tea! It's THAT delicious ;)
The interior is very nice with its laminate wood floors, black leather booths, and a fresh coat of green paint.
My boyfriend and I shared a bowl of House Special Pho ($10). The noodles were a little soft and not as chewy as I'd like. The broth had a lot of salty and sweet tastes, but nothing too rich in depth. The meat were tender and good. The meatballs didn't taste like beef, maybe they were chicken or pork? The bowl was of average size, I wish it were a little more substantial for $10. Regardless, the pho was acceptable.
We really enjoyed the two Banh Mi we ordered. The Grilled Lemongrass Chicken was tender and moist but I wish it had a little more sauce to it. The Grilled Lemongrass Pork Chop was really well done with its tenderness and lots of lemongrass flavour. The pickled carrots, radish and cucumber were fresh and crunchy. The bread was warm and soft on the inside and crusty on the outside. I would definitely come back for the banh mi!
Overall, I think a really good start to this new pho restaurant. Since they're so close, I'm sure I'll visit again, especially to try their rice dishes. And interesting enough they have other dishes to offer other than pho like Buttered Chicken, Pad Thai, Wonton Soup and Crispy Noodles! A few minutes drive from Hugh Boyd Soccer Fields, we came here to grab a quick bite in between games. Service was friendly and quick. The place is quite small and intimate.
The pho broth is pretty good, clearer tasting. Pieces are quite small and lacking. The pad thai was bland. It's basically just stir fry noodles with chicken and shrimp. Although the chicken was pretty good.
Overall, the food was only ok. Especially for what they charge. And they don't give as much stuff as other pho places around Richmond. Value is definitely not there. -

I go to this pho restaurant because for me the location is after convenient to get to in Terra Nova Richmond which I don't think has ever had a pho place before. The broth is not the best but good enough . Most of the dishes and Pho bowls are $10. Do note They only take cash or debit . The service is friendly and we received our noodles in good time. I tried the fusion curry beef Noodle soup bowl and I liked it but it has a spicy kick to it . I would go here again if I was in the area and needed a bite to eat
